Hyperbolic Mild Slope Equations with Inclusion of Amplitude Dispersion Effect: Regular Waves
JIN Hong,ZOU Zhi-li.Hyperbolic Mild Slope Equations with Inclusion of Amplitude Dispersion Effect: Regular Waves[J].China Ocean Engineering,2008,22(3):431-444.
Authors:JIN Hong  ZOU Zhi-li
Institution:State Key Laboratory of Coaztal and Offshore Engineering, Dalian University of Technology, Dalian 116024, China
Abstract:A new form of hyperbolic mild slope equations is derived with the inclusion of the amplitude dispersion of nonlinear waves. The effects of including the amplitude dispersion effect on the wave propagation are discussed. Wave breaking mechanism is incorporated into the present model to apply the new equations to surf zone. The equations are solved numerically for regular wave propagation over a shoal and in surf zone, and a comparison is made against measurements. It is found that the inclusion of the amplitude dispersion can also improve model's performance on prediction of wave heights around breaking point for the wave motions in surf zone.
